The Project Titled AI-Supported Learning and Production Processes High School University Collaboration Model Was Carried Out at the OMÜ Faculty of Architecture

Successful Completion of the Project: “AI-Supported Learning and Production Processes in Cultural, Artistic, and Architectural Design Workshops; High School–University Collaboration Model” at OMÜ Faculty of Architecture The project titled "AI-Supported Learning and Production Processes in Cultural, Artistic, and Architectural Design Workshops; High School–University Collaboration Model", carried out in collaboration with the Samsun Science and Art Center, the Ondokuz Mayıs University (OMÜ) Faculty of Architecture, and the Samsun University Faculty of Architecture and Design, has been successfully completed. The project, led by Behiye Saygı and including the Dean of the Faculty of Architecture, Prof. Dr. Mehmet Çetin, on the Scientific Committee, brought together high school and university students in an interdisciplinary learning environment. It offered them the opportunity to experience AI-supported learning models in cultural, artistic, and architectural production processes. The activities, hosted by the Ondokuz Mayıs University Faculty of Architecture on October 10 and 17, 2025, saw students participate in three different workshops led by expert academics: Interior Design Workshop – “Imagine, Design with Artificial Intelligence”: Conducted under the direction of Assoc. Prof. Dr. Serpil Kaptan, students combined concepts of functionality, aesthetics, and user experience in interior design with AI-supported visual production tools. Students integrated imagination with digital design processes in the shaping of space, producing creative and innovative projects. Urban Design and Planning Workshop: Led by Asst. Prof. Dr. İlknur Zeren Çetin, the work themed "Green Cities: Sustainable Living Spaces" focused on sustainable urban planning principles. Architectural Design Workshop: Guided by Lecturer Şermin Demirtaş, the "Design the Shelter of the Future" activity allowed students to create original shelter designs using a combination of natural materials and digital tools. The workshops provided students with both theoretical knowledge and practical production experience, contributing to the development of their design, observation, thinking, and aesthetic evaluation skills. The events enabled students to directly experience the scope and content of the architecture, interior architecture, and city and regional planning professions, forming a basis for them to develop accurate and conscious approaches to their future career choices. The program concluded with the presentation of participation certificates.
